<subSubSection id="21A4CB46EAC25B51E864542C43CB8B49" pageId="0" pageNumber="35" type="diagnosis">
<paragraph id="EEB7166379488BD84B497CD6719F2B9D" pageId="0" pageNumber="35">Diagnosis.</paragraph>
<paragraph id="0BD6539E3AB16D0388E7B408BF7065C6" pageId="0" pageNumber="35">
Ascomata 0.6
<normalizedToken id="2910DBE00A47C0E95609AE7CDDEFAA66" originalValue="7(">-7(-</normalizedToken>
10) cm in diam., subglobose, ovoid to irregularly lobed, usually with shallow basal cavity, surface with fissures and small, dense, almost flat trihedral to polyhedral warts, yellowish-brown to dark brown. Ascospores 25.0-37.0
<normalizedToken id="733185A2E4BB862E7D2F98E24D08575E" originalValue="×">x</normalizedToken>
18.2-25.6
<normalizedToken id="02BA95909AAC3E942521F7991A34FE88" originalValue="μm">μm</normalizedToken>
in (1
<normalizedToken id="4170A1F92559A084C74A8A657644BD36" originalValue=")2">-)2-</normalizedToken>
8-spored asci, ellipsoid to subfusiform on average, Qm=1.4, crested to incompletely reticulate. Hair-like, hyaline to light yellow-brown hyphae protruding from peridium surface.
</paragraph>
<paragraph id="20F7CB2D28B176DA39E8668D9BA8D4C9" pageId="0" pageNumber="35">
<taxonomicName id="A8DB75581DD18FC5C9C81857E3412A07" lsidName="T. panniferum" pageId="0" pageNumber="35" rank="species" species="panniferum">T. panniferum</taxonomicName>
, the closest phylogenetically-related species, produces smaller ascospores (23-26
<normalizedToken id="41937DCFCABB9BEDD90080DAEEA0A6C6" originalValue="×">x</normalizedToken>
18-20
<normalizedToken id="5B1985378B0C183F8BCBB35859E18F24" originalValue="μm">μm</normalizedToken>
), broadly ellipsoid to subglobose on average, with isolated warts; moreover, the peridium surface is woolly-felted due to the presence of dense rusty brown hair-like hyphae.
</paragraph>
</subSubSection>
<subSubSection id="5E954AEAED3C9492A993C96CD332991D" pageId="0" pageNumber="35" type="etymology">
<paragraph id="36395C1D2773B7039657191AFD026175" pageId="0" pageNumber="35">Etymology.</paragraph>
<paragraph id="FD50945085B76C9F62867590752D6558" pageId="0" pageNumber="35">
&quot;
<taxonomicName id="4CD990CF3F5755882FA7516F06ABAAC3" lsidName="pulchrosporum" pageId="0" pageNumber="35" rank="species" species="pulchrosporum">pulchrosporum</taxonomicName>
&quot; refers to the uniquely distinct/impressive ornamentation of the ascospores.
</paragraph>

<subSubSection id="B6919B0628220F451ACE694C25638EAB" pageId="0" pageNumber="35" type="description">
<paragraph id="138C54C37E491F383929644A3054B9F8" pageId="0" pageNumber="35">Description.</paragraph>
<paragraph id="0877B2465C656C71DE1BA75746F80E99" pageId="0" pageNumber="35">
Ascomata 0.6
<normalizedToken id="5BD53DB22BA2E2640A93C84249481E1F" originalValue="7(">-7(-</normalizedToken>
10) cm in diameter, tuberous, subglobose, ovoid to irregularly lobed, usually depressed with a shallow - occasionally prominent - basal cavity (excavated), covered up with whitish to yellowish rhizomorphs, fragile, initially greyish to yellowish-brown [fawn (29), sienna (11), fulvous (12)], darkening in maturity to brown [snuff brown (17), umber (18), bay (19), to date brown (24)] or with some shades of purple tinges [purplish date (22), purplish chestnut (21) to brown vinaceous (25)], sometimes with darker black [fuscous black (38)] spots, surface rarely almost smooth, usually rough, with fissures and small, dense, almost flat trihedral to polyhedral warts.
<taxonomicName id="D6D0E293E8006316B15F28B9DAE6E7E8" class="Gastropoda" family="Cymbuliidae" genus="Gleba" higherTaxonomySource="CoL" kingdom="Animalia" lsidName="Gleba" order="Pteropoda" pageId="0" pageNumber="35" phylum="Mollusca" rank="genus">Gleba</taxonomicName>
with one of more cavities, initially pinkish-grey [vinaceous buff (31), clay pink (30)], then greyish-brown [milky coffee (28)], yellowish-brown [fulvous (12)], brown [snuff brown (17), umber (18), bay (19)], to purplish-brown in maturity [purplish date (22) to purplish chestnut (21)], with bay (19) to rusty tawny (14) coloured areas close to the cavity, marbled with relatively few and thick white veins, that sometimes are reddening (Fig. 1).
<taxonomicName id="8FE137C255B4C6562AB667E2E45C207E" genus="Odour" lsidName="Odour" pageId="0" pageNumber="35" rank="genus">Odour</taxonomicName>
pleasant truffle-like.
</paragraph>

<subSubSection id="288AEE515CEA4D1EC48EACA793E3D1AD" pageId="0" pageNumber="35" type="distribution">
<paragraph id="3DE0368942703991372008E8AB4067E8" pageId="0" pageNumber="35">Distribution and ecology.</paragraph>
<paragraph id="8CEF68A5514828ED9130899E9A6C1FCC" pageId="0" pageNumber="35">
Hypogeous, in soil, appearing solitary or in small groups from March to June, under
<taxonomicName id="C3B06CBA1723D2FB2A990FCB1D02F694" class="Magnoliopsida" family="Fagaceae" genus="Quercus"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Quercus" order="Fagales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="genus">Quercus</taxonomicName>
sp.,
<taxonomicName id="FF10F2737CC9031223669A6D7E35883F" lsidName="Q. coccifera" pageId="0" pageNumber="35" rank="species" species="coccifera">Q. coccifera</taxonomicName>
or
<taxonomicName id="AA8C7AC50C1CB5A25B56709CC30AB774" lsidName="Q. ilex" pageId="0" pageNumber="35" rank="species" species="ilex">Q. ilex</taxonomicName>
L. or under
<taxonomicName id="67555A0524BE2C7C23D0EBAE1B54ED16" class="Magnoliopsida" family="Betulaceae" genus="Carpinus"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Carpinus" order="Fagales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="genus">Carpinus</taxonomicName>
sp. or in mixed stands of
<taxonomicName id="42D1819651D3764428E97B7C4A5BB798" class="Magnoliopsida" family="Fagaceae" genus="Quercus"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Quercus" order="Fagales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="genus">Quercus</taxonomicName>
sp. and
<taxonomicName id="0E1F7B452CEB1A85DC60BF071F582A4A" class="Pinopsida" family="Pinaceae" genus="Pinus"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Pinus nigra" order="Pinales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="species" species="nigra">Pinus nigra</taxonomicName>
J.F. Arnold or of
<taxonomicName id="D13E6DCA7C40B23F3F4E65555F4FCFA5" lsidName="Q. ilex" pageId="0" pageNumber="35" rank="species" species="ilex">Q. ilex</taxonomicName>
and
<taxonomicName id="DA98E31C7ADA3721EAA15C1CBD3AE463" class="Pinopsida" family="Pinaceae" genus="Pinus"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Pinus halepensis" order="Pinales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="species" species="halepensis">Pinus halepensis</taxonomicName>
Miller or of
<taxonomicName id="24CFD5CAF4710628A2D2EC1F4831683C" class="Magnoliopsida" family="Fagaceae" genus="Quercus"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Quercus robur" order="Fagales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="species" species="robur">Quercus robur</taxonomicName>
L.,
<taxonomicName id="06BB32230F41394444DF9C17E3990DF3" class="Magnoliopsida" family="Betulaceae" genus="Corylus"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Corylus" order="Fagales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="genus">Corylus</taxonomicName>
sp.,
<taxonomicName id="32A7CA0954B9A7EE41FD7B613E7066AB" class="Magnoliopsida" family="Betulaceae" genus="Carpinus"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Carpinus" order="Fagales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="genus">Carpinus</taxonomicName>
sp. and
<taxonomicName id="26A20344EC9904659CC59ACA1CE3F7C7" class="Magnoliopsida" family="Sapindaceae" genus="Acer" higherTaxonomySource="CoL" kingdom="Plantae" lsidName="Acer" order="Sapindales" pageId="0" pageNumber="35" phylum="Tracheophyta" rank="genus">Acer</taxonomicName>
sp. It seems to be rather common in continental (northern and central) Greece, while it also occurs in the regions of Eastern Stara Planina and the Black Sea coast of Bulgaria.
</paragraph>

<subSubSection id="ADC06AC87CC2158CE8D4B55208031F7B" pageId="0" pageNumber="35" type="phylogenetic aspects">
<paragraph id="E6FDAE9C90F9A3FA26A85A2FB7391E5B" pageId="0" pageNumber="35">Phylogenetic aspects.</paragraph>
<paragraph id="46C03EA6A4BFE38704FDF7A3A18D8888" pageId="0" pageNumber="35">
The resultant ITS sequence data comprises of 64 sequences which were aligned at 780 sites, 738 of which represent the ITS1-5.8S-ITS2 region, i.e. between the end of the SSU motif (CATTA) and the beginning of LSU motif (TAGGG) (
<bibRefCitation id="882C2B196C60816B53DFAFCCF15F7B05" author="Bonito, G" journalOrPublisher="Molecular Ecology" pageId="0" pageNumber="35" pagination="4994 - 5008" title="A global meta-analysis of Tuber ITS rDNA sequences: species diversity, host associations and long-distance dispersal." url="https://doi.org/10.1111/j.1365-294X.2010.04855.x" volume="19" year="2010 a">Bonito et al. 2010a</bibRefCitation>
). ML and BI analyses yielded similar tree topologies and only the tree inferred from the Bayesian analysis is presented (Fig. 5). The morphologically variable genus
<taxonomicName id="D413C6315D0AF96EE8AA801F56E97428" class="Pezizomycetes" family="Tuberaceae" genus="Tuber" higherTaxonomySource="CoL" kingdom="Fungi" lsidName="Tuber" order="Pezizales" pageId="0" pageNumber="35" phylum="Ascomycota" rank="genus">Tuber</taxonomicName>
is monophyletic (BS: 100%, PP: 1.00) and several lineages are revealed; for the purposes of this study, the following highly supported clades were included: Aestivum, Excavatum, Gennadii, Gibbosum, Latisporum, Maculatum, Macrosporum, Melanosporum, Puberulum, Regianum, Rufum, Tumericum (=Japonicum).
</paragraph>
<caption id="59011AA38BB5B8AD0544BA7C9D7E54AA" pageId="0" pageNumber="35">
<paragraph id="18F9BAB02E782670BAE652462985F04D" pageId="0" pageNumber="35">
Figure 5. Phylogenetic tree inferred from Bayesian analysis including 62 ITS sequences assigned to 31
<taxonomicName id="8B2E9AF4B9E0974BAE0DC413A6AAE881" class="Pezizomycetes" family="Tuberaceae" genus="Tuber" higherTaxonomySource="CoL" kingdom="Fungi" lsidName="Tuber" order="Pezizales" pageId="0" pageNumber="35" phylum="Ascomycota" rank="genus">Tuber</taxonomicName>
taxa, including members of major clades of the genus. Sequences are labelled with Latin binomials, GenBank accession numbers and geographic origin.
<taxonomicName id="40737E4A45382EECA73D218B8680608B" lsidName="T. pulchrosporum" pageId="0" pageNumber="35" rank="species" species="pulchrosporum">T. pulchrosporum</taxonomicName>
sp. nov. is indicated in boldface. Reference sequences deriving from type material are underlined.
<taxonomicName id="C8ED7C4B3948D7A784A73647663E7DB4" class="Pezizomycetes" family="Tuberaceae" genus="Choiromyces" higherTaxonomySource="CoL" kingdom="Fungi" lsidName="Choiromyces alveolatus" order="Pezizales" pageId="0" pageNumber="35" phylum="Ascomycota" rank="species" species="alveolatus">Choiromyces alveolatus</taxonomicName>
(
<taxonomicName id="7F7AFB0ECE4F0AB5C6F08027785CCEF5" class="Pezizomycetes" family="Tuberaceae" higherTaxonomySource="CoL" kingdom="Fungi" lsidName="" order="Pezizales" pageId="0" pageNumber="35" phylum="Ascomycota" rank="family">Tuberaceae</taxonomicName>
) was used as the outgroup. Bootstrap (BS) values from Maximum Likelihood (ML) analysis (≥ 70%) and Posterior Probabilities (PPs) from Bayesian Inference (≥ 0.95) are shown at the nodes of branches.
</paragraph>
</caption>
<paragraph id="BCC0D1BDEDC035EBA7A69BE294E2C511" pageId="0" pageNumber="35">
According to the phylogenetic analysis performed,
<taxonomicName id="F9901DC79D4185040FAF8C6A5A6864AC" lsidName="T. pulchrosporum" pageId="0" pageNumber="35" rank="species" species="pulchrosporum">T. pulchrosporum</taxonomicName>
belongs to the Aestivum clade. All eight sequences of this new taxon form a distinct highly supported subclade (BS: 100%, PP: 1.00). Greek specimens possessed almost identical ITS sequences (99.8 - 100%) and so did Bulgarian samples, whereas the comparison between collections from the two countries resulted in sequence identity values of 98.13
<normalizedToken id="B4BA28B2C4061E8A0F99A5EC9F7ACB41" originalValue="±">+/-</normalizedToken>
0.08%. In total, intraspecific sequence identity values for
<taxonomicName id="2C6C1D2582EAD3F85F6D3968BE1351D0" lsidName="T. pulchrosporum" pageId="0" pageNumber="35" rank="species" species="pulchrosporum">T. pulchrosporum</taxonomicName>
exceeded 98% (i.e. 98.05 - 100%). The new species is sister to
<taxonomicName id="612E8DC20275EA1D05FDDE778DCF0AF8" lsidName="T. panniferum" pageId="0" pageNumber="35" rank="species" species="panniferum">T. panniferum</taxonomicName>
(BS: 100%, PP: 1.00); the respective sequences demonstrated low sequence identity (73.21 - 75.08%) further evidencing their distinct taxonomic status.
</paragraph>
